What are facts about Pan-Africanism?

Pan-Africanism is a movement that advocates for the unity and solidarity of people of African descent worldwide. It seeks to overcome historical injustices like slavery and colonialism, and promotes cultural, social, and political cooperation among African nations and the African diaspora. Key figures in Pan-Africanism include Marcus Garvey, W.E.B. Du Bois, and Kwame Nkrumah.

What is the meaning of the term Diaspora Policy?

Diaspora policy refers to a government's approach or strategy towards its citizens living outside the country. It can include efforts to engage with and support expatriates, promote their contributions to the home country, and address their needs and concerns. It may also involve initiatives to maintain cultural ties, facilitate migration, or provide assistance in times of crisis.
